Get the FIT
I literally needed a car ASAP in 2019 and didn’t have cash to buy one used for a best value, so I financed a FIT from my local dealer. I did research the FIT and I compared it to other compact makers, and I chose FIT because of the mpg, interior versatility and styling. I also had put Honda as one of my choices because of the long history of reliability, the research was global, everyone is in agreement that Honda is reliable. I also looked at insurance and repair costs by searching for typical parts like shocks, tires, wipers, and these are all in the very cheap range. The interior versatility is by far the greatest advantage when combined with the great mpg, this car is so useful to me. I had once owned a SUV, and aside from super large items like 4x8 plywood sheets, this car hauls anything and efficiently. I would say the only downside is power, the FIT is spirited but revs up quick so that small efficient engine does get on the highway quick and cruises any day at 70, but pacing the fast lane with a Merc or Porsche 718 coming up behind you is not happening. With that said you can haul way more stuff for pennies compared to those cars, it’s all about your own priority situation. As a commuter car it can’t be beat, as a performance rod it stays in the slow lane. Oil changes are easy to do yourself, I change my FIT oil every 4000, oil and filter every 7000 which costs less than half of what is charged by service techs and much cleaner for your engine.

Great commuter, buy the manual 6 transmission
Great overall little commuter hatchback. We got ours a few years old with low mileage due to the options we wanted. The other reviews are kind of silly on here, complaining about a car due to lack of options selected by the buyer. Yes it wont have heated seats if you dont get the heated seat models lol. Our model is the EX, it has a sunroof, blind mirror indicator, heated seats, and a manual 6 speed transmission. Basically all features any high end model could use, I dont like leather seats due to the degradation long term. Just make sure you avoid the CVT transmission. Our area would not offer manual 6 speed on the high end trim so we had to travel out of state to get ours. Few mods added to the car to make it even better: - bi-led projector retrofit on headlights - led bulbs all around, plates, interior. - auto dim rear view mirror (easy wire in) - front facing dash cam - sirius satellite radio - winter aluminum rims (instead of steelies), summer has factory 17" aluminum black/silver combo - towing hitch (bike carrier) -- vehicle rated at 2000 lbs Overall its been very reliable, super practical with the folding seats. It gets excellent fuel efficiency and fits everywhere. Power wise, its very snappy given with a manual transmission you can control it a lot better than the sloppy CVT. The manual does 0-60mph in 8 seconds or less, which is very fast for a little car. Its not a tesla or a GTR with 130hp but its plenty for its 36-40 mpg. One issue ours had was the starter went out really early, but it was an easy change out, its a known issue. The seats are not very comfortable for long trips but thats because they are so small and its a commuter car. The cam gear also can get noisy on these at start up, so they will rattle but has no impact to performance. We have just over 100k miles on ours and its a very strong little car, will be getting another one of the final production year as this one gets higher in mileage. Again get the manual 6, you will not regret it, honda manual cars are semi automatic, the clutch is like a feather vs. a subaru for example. Totally worth it.

It is now 2024, my Fit is a bought new 2013.
It is now 2024, my Fit is a bought new 2013. Still drives like new. It's a little light, keeps you attentive to the road, the back seats are a little firm, but this car holds everything. All the ways you can configure the interior is amazing. If anyone thinks this car is weak, remember the peak horsepower is 6800 RPM. Run it out and feel the Vtec boost. Heat, A/C, ell that works well. Stereo has good sound, and you can connect iPhone through USB and track and volume is controlled by radio head. Body design still looks modern.

Excellent value, and Completely Reliable.
This car is on the slow side, but can be peppy if the buyer is willing to consider a manual transmission. Having a second Cam, and weighing less than the previous generation is a boon to it’s performance. While the Car is certainly comfortable, it’s lacking heated seats is a tad unfortunate. The handling is great with maybe a lighter steering feel, but on wider tires that goes away. The Fit feels equally at home carving mountain passes as it does on city streets. As for the styling, there are fake vents on the rear of the car that are somewhat distracting to me, but those have been slimmed down with models more recent than the 2015 I bought. The magic seats are an awesome space saving solution and the rear seats have much more space than the car is given credit for. All in all, it is an excellent car with good feel, and great value.

11 years and going strong
Bought my Fit Sport new in 2013 (Ge8). Milano Red with 5 speed auto and paddle shifters. Almost never use paddles but use Sport mode for on ramps and merges sometimes. New it got 28 mpg in City and 45 mph long trips. Now 27-31 mpg in city and 40 mpg long trips Built at Hiroshima plant. It has not been babied but has been well-maintained for 142000 miles. Visibility is great and I tinted the glass when car is new. Interior is well designed, attractive and functional...the only thing I would change would be a bit more color, "lounge mode" on back seats, and a front passenger seat that would fold forward completely flat....I have hauled everything in this car...Gone through 4 sets of front brakes, 2 batteries, put in new spark plugs (1 original plug had lost its electrode!) at 110000 miles and a valve adjustment. Filters, oil, bulbs, transmission fluid refresh, etc...Also then installed Koni SRT orange struts and shocks. At 110k miles rear drum brakes were still at 90% so if anybody is thinking of doing jdm rear disc swap its not necessary. About 7 years ago tpms sensors started to fail but I never bothered to replace them....Total maintenance and repair costs have been .027 cents per mile! It's still tight, no rattles. Its been parked outside most of its life. Clear coat is starting show some wear in small areas. Hit a small deer once. Had headlights polished about 3 years ago. I am a big guy and have taken many long trips in it and no problems with front seat comfort. I have 6 wheels so I run snow tires on the front in winter. I use 205/55/16 tires as it seems to handle and ride a bit better with these slightly bigger tires. I wish Honda still sold them here. I am biased but I feel the 2nd gen Ge8s are the best looking and funnest to drive

Terrific value.
We bought our 2010 new and sold it today. 13 years and 171000 miles of reliability and great driving. The strengths are the utility and gas mileage and reliability. The weaknesses are the small battery (New England winters!) the AC is weak on a 95 degree day, and the rear hatch latch is always rusting up. An extremely well engineering and constructed machine. We sold it to my sister and I am sure it will give her several more years of good service.

About the Honda Fit
How much does the Honda Fit cost?
The Honda Fit price depends on several factors, including the trim level, optional features, mileage, vehicle history and location. The nationwide average price for the Fit is $11,322, with pricing starting at $2,000.
What is the MPG of the Honda Fit?
The Honda Fit with traditional internal combustion engine offers up to 29 MPG city and 36 MPG highway for a combined rating of 32 MPG.
These figures are based on EPA mileage ratings and are for comparison purposes only. The actual mileage will vary depending on the selected vehicle model year, trim, driving conditions, driving habits, vehicle maintenance, and other factors.
